jmu软件测试

本文探讨了ISO9126软件质量属性,包括功能性、可靠性和可维护性等。同时解释了IEEE标准在大型工程中的应用。此外,还阐述了软件危机,即软件开发中遇到的进度、预算、文档和质量等问题。最后,区分了软件缺陷(defect)、错误(error)、故障(fault)和失败(failure)的概念。
摘要由CSDN通过智能技术生成

作业1

简述 ISO, IEEE?

ISO9126 软件质量属性包括功能性,可靠性,操作性,有效性,可维护性,移植性

IEEE:IEEE标准提供了一个正式的计划框架,只有一些非常大的工程会使用完整的IEEE标准

what is the software crisis?

软件危机:软件开发过程中碰到的一系列问题,主要包括:进度不能保证,预算不可控制,文档资料不完整,软件质量不能保证

如何区分软件defect, error,fault,failure?

error:开发人员生成的,主观的,导致软件一个或多个故障
fault:源代码中存在的,可能是产品的一个或多个错误,会导致程序执行的失效
failure:故障的症状,不正确的,软件规范外的行为,故障可能隐藏知道条件满足时,软件执行失败表示出来

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值